
VLAN tagging
VLAN tagging is a method used in computer networks to identify and separate different groups of devices within the same physical network. Think of it like attaching a label or badge to data packets, indicating which virtual network they belong to. This allows network administrators to organize, prioritize, and secure traffic efficiently, even when multiple VLANs share the same physical infrastructure. VLAN tagging ensures that data from one group doesn't interfere with or get mixed up with data from another, providing both flexibility and security in managing network communications.
